SOIL STABILIZATION
TERRASIL is a waterproofing on a nanometric scale, reactive, permanent and soluble
in water that has its application in the field of soil stabilisation understood as the
improvement of mechanical and hydraulic properties and their maintenance compared to
the passage of time and the load
